Tri-Clover Fire Co. - Station 26
Tri-Clover Fire Co. - Station 26 is a fire station in North Whitehall Township, Lehigh, Pennsylvania which is located on Kernsville Road. Wehr Covered Bridge is a historic wooden covered bridge located in South Whitehall Township of Lehigh County, Pennsylvania. It is a three span, 117-foot-long, Burr Truss bridge, constructed in 1841. Wehr Covered Bridge is situated 1¼ miles east of Tri-Clover Fire Co. - Station 26.

Rex Covered Bridge is a historic wooden covered bridge located in North Whitehall Township in Lehigh County, Pennsylvania. It is a 150-foot-long, Burr Truss bridge, constructed in 1858. Rex Covered Bridge is situated 1¼ miles west of Tri-Clover Fire Co. - Station 26.

Orefield is a small unincorporated community in Lehigh County, Pennsylvania. The community is split between North Whitehall and South Whitehall townships.

Walbert is a small village that hosts the municipal offices of South Whitehall Township in Lehigh County, Pennsylvania. It is part of the Lehigh Valley, which has a population of 861,899 and is the 68th-most populous metropolitan area in the U.S. as of the 2020 census.
